      Well you are not far off. It is actually the bodies own sound. There was an experiment I believe where they put people in an extremly quiet room and 93% "developed" tinnitus, because they started to her their own interior when no other sound was presence. And during stress, fear and depression you will likely hear more of ur internal sounds because your nervesystem is going berserk.

      Yea. Also dr Josef Rauschecker, the guy who did the amazing TED talk talking about tinnitus showed that people that suffer from tinnitus, wether it's due to loud noise exposure, illness or surgery, the part of their brains that are most active are the same parts and areas that are responsible for depression, fear and stress. That's why Im a strong believer that any tinnitus can be reduced by destressing and finding inner harmony.

      During stress and fear, your audiosystem becomes 3x stronger. So the sounds you hear outside, when they reach your ears, they become 3x stronger, hence the hyperacusis. Your system feels threatened and is ultra active and snaps up everything, it's a survival instinct.
